At first they assume it’s Rob’s prison husband, the man-bunned menace Kev Towsend (Christopher Coghill) because their enigmatic stalker posted a clue through their letter box – a Christmas card containing Kev’s wedding ring and a bullet. Subtle as ever, Kev.

To be fair, they’re not wrong. After having his heart broken by Robert and trying to attack Aaron with a sword, Kev has returned to the village just in time for Christmas to wreak revenge. But he can join the queue.

Because Big Bad John is back! Woop woop! The Sociopathic Sugden has a twisted obsession with playing the hero and has a habit of placing people in danger just so he can swoop in to save them. This time, he’s here to save Aaron from his perfectly happy relationship and eliminate the competition – his half-brother – for good.

In Emmerdale’s Christmas Day episode, Aaron is panicked when Robert goes missing… and so are we when we see a mystery figure tied up in a dark room! Has John finally got Robert where he wants him?

Later, John breaks into Robert’s flat in search of Aaron, but it’s empty. All he finds are painful reminders of Aaron’s happy life without him. Frustrated, he stalks the village, and manages to duck out of sight just as a tipsy Caleb and Ruby Miligan (William Ash and Beth Cordingly) pass by.

Eavesdropping, John’s intrigued to learn from an oblivious Caleb where Aaron is sleeping tonight…

… so John sneaks in to find Aaron crashed out on the sofa, and has a near miss when Liam Cavanagh (Jonny McPherson) comes in to check on him. Once Liam has gone, it’s utterly creepy as John promises a sleeping Aaron that they’re going to be together forever.
